Rogue AI hacking incidents amplify debate over open-source tech
Concerns over AI’s cybersecurity risks reached a fever pitch this week following two hacking incidents at OpenAI and Anthropic, sparking further debate in Silicon Valley over whether open-source could reduce these threats.
